Michael Oberdorfer Posted February 2, 2018 Share Posted February 2, 2018 The Weisman Art Museum at the University of Minnesota has organized a traveling exhibition of Ramon y Cajal’s drawings called The Beautiful Brain as reported by NPR. These drawings include the retina (below.) cajal2.jpg1400×1902 927 KB Working in the 19th and early 20th centuries, Cajal’s observations, expressed in his drawings, did much to develop a modern view of the organization of the brain. The exhibition will be on tour with remaining stops at the Grey Art Gallery, New York University until the end of March followed by exhibitions in museums in Massachusetts and North Carolina, ending April 7, 2019 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
